The truth is, the game is still in pre-alpha (which is why there is still no UI) and we already know A LOT about it. We know it will have LGBT representation and representation of disabilities and mental illness. We know we'll be able to build at the very edge of the lot and we know you'll be able to build side-by-side townhouses (on different lots) without any gap between them. We know that the base game will have pets, hair physics, an optional grid, measurements, a color wheel, resizable furniture, circular walls. We know some of the buildings that will be open and some of the ones that will work as rabbit holes at launch. ![]() We already know how the controls will work. We already know that cars will be in the game. You can easily find information on most (if not all) of the things she claims to know nothing about on the Paralives website, Twitter, and Discord.
